Zimbabwean diamond mining firm fires 1,500 workers

The workers had resorted to a strike demanding at least US$650 for the lowest paid worker. (Image source: andremill/Flickr)
More than 1,500 mine workers, who were demanding higher pay and better working conditions, have been fired by Zimbabwean diamond mining firm Anjin Investments
Tanzania government to carry out research on mineral deposit

Geological reports have suggested that Kasulu is rich in iron, copper and nickel. (Image source: FreeDigitalPhotos.net)
The Tanzanian government will conduct research in the Kasulu District to determine whether there are enough nickel, iron and copper deposits to sustain mining activities in the region
BNC's Trojan Mine to reopen within two years
Bindura Nickel Corporation (BNC) has said it will increase its production of nickel to 7,000 tonnes after restarting operations at its Trojan Mine in Zimbabwe
Chinese firm set to inject funds in Coal of Africa
A unit of Beijing Haohua Energy Resource Co Ltd has offered to inject US$100mn into Coal of Africa (CoAL)
